What it meant

ὑποκόλαμμα · hypokolamma — LSJ

the fold-over, subsumen, subsutio

the fold-over of a garment, subsumen, subsutio, Gloss.: written ὑποκᾴλαμμα in PMag.Osl. 1.40, and ὑποκάλυμμα in PMag.Lond. 121.190: cf. ἀνακολαφή and ἀνακολαφίς (Addenda).
